A: There is no physical reset button. The manual instructs you to unplug the machine for 15 minutes (discharge the capacitor). Plug it back in and select "Spin Only." This clears 90% of logic errors.

Keep the washing machine door or lid slightly ajar when the appliance is not in use. This allows fresh air to circulate through the interior, drying out residual moisture and completely eliminating musty odors.
